Dirty Diesel

ABC Radio National's Health Report

Monday 28 April 2003

"Exhaust from diesel vehicles is everywhere and is probably more carcinogenic than cigarette smoke - but it's not regulated like smoking in public places. In fact our tax system encourages more of the stuff. With air pollution shortening the lives of 2000 Australians every year, where's the "Quit" campaign against dirty diesel in the cities? Mark Horstman has the story.
